WebSep 11, 2024 · This is made up of the dominant or 5th chord in the tonic (home) key followed by the tonic or first chord in the home key. In the key of C major, these chords would be G (dominant) and then C (tonic) and without fail this will bring a piece to a satisfactory finish. WebMay 27, 2024 · Start by tossing in a simple eighth-note pulse to give your beat some initial bounce. Then, add an open hat on beat 4 to see how that sounds. If you like it, keep it. Experiment with putting open hats in different places in your drum pattern to see how they change the feeling and bounce of your beat. 4. Add snares and claps.
